About Debit Card

A debit card is connected directly to your UK current account, meaning casino deposits are taken from cleared funds and winnings can be paid back to the same card (where supported by the casino and the relevant card network). Debit cards have been used in UK online gambling since regulated iGaming began, but the landscape changed after 2020 when credit card gambling was prohibited. In the current UK market, debit cards are still widely available at licensed UK casinos, combining bank-level security with straightforward record-keeping, and they usually remain eligible for welcome offers and ongoing promotions.

  • Direct connection to your UK current account
  • Eligible for most casino bonuses and promotions
  • Strong security standards: PCI DSS, 3D Secure and SCA
  • Clear audit trail: transactions show on your bank statement
  • Deposit/withdrawal limits depend on the casino and your bank
  • No credit facility – helps reduce debt-related risk
  • Supported brands include Visa, Mastercard and Maestro

How to Deposit with Debit Card

  1. Register at a UKGC-licensed casino and complete any initial verification steps requested.
  2. Open the cashier/banking section and choose Debit Card (Visa, Mastercard, or Maestro).
  3. Enter your card details (name, number, expiry date and CVV).
  4. Choose your deposit amount (minimums are commonly £5–£20 depending on the casino).
  5. Approve the payment via 3D Secure/SCA (for example, through your banking app or a one-time passcode).
  6. Your casino balance updates immediately and you can start playing.

Note: KYC (photo ID, proof of address) and strong authentication may be required before certain deposits, and are standard before withdrawals.

UK Online Casino Debit Card

How to Withdraw with Debit Card

  1. Go to the casino’s withdrawal page in the cashier section.
  2. Select Debit Card as your withdrawal method (this typically must be the same card used for the deposit).
  3. Enter the withdrawal amount, ensuring it meets the site’s minimum and maximum limits.
  4. Complete any extra checks if prompted (some operators request proof of card ownership).
  5. Once approved, withdrawals are usually received within 1–5 business days, depending on the operator and card/banking network.

All withdrawals are subject to KYC checks, and some casinos may request a card photo with only the last 4 digits visible. Problems with Debit Card and How to Solve Them

Declined Payments

Solution: Re-check the card number, expiry and CVV, confirm you have enough available funds, and ensure your bank allows online and gambling transactions. If it still fails, contact your bank to remove any merchant blocks, or try another debit card registered to the same name and address as your casino profile.

Withdrawal Delays

Solution: Make sure your verification is fully completed and documents are clear (ID and proof of address). Card withdrawals can take up to 5 working days after approval—if it goes beyond that, contact support and compare the operator’s stated timelines with our fast payout casino guide.

Card Not Accepted

Solution: Confirm the card is a UK-issued debit card (credit cards are not permitted for UK gambling). If the casino still doesn’t accept it, check whether your bank has gambling restrictions in place or use an alternative such as Trustly or Paysafecard (note: Paysafecard is typically deposit-only, with withdrawals handled differently).

KYC Verification Issues

Solution: Upload current documents and avoid cropped or blurry photos. If proof of card is requested, cover the middle digits and show only the last 4 digits. Our common issues troubleshooting and verification guide explain what casinos normally accept and how to fix rejections.

Limits Not Met

Solution: Many casinos set a minimum withdrawal (often £5–£20) and won’t process amounts below it. If you’re under the threshold, you’ll need to build the balance above the minimum or choose another method from our full list of withdrawal methods.

Safety and Regulations with Debit Card

Debit card payments at UK casinos operate under strict compliance and security controls. Card data handling must follow PCI DSS, while 3D Secure and Strong Customer Authentication (SCA) help reduce the risk of unauthorised transactions. Every operator listed here holds a valid UK Gambling Commission licence and applies KYC checks for fraud prevention and anti-money laundering compliance. FAQ

Are debit cards safe for online gambling in the UK?

Yes. Debit card payments use PCI DSS standards and bank-led protections such as 3D Secure and SCA. UKGC-licensed casinos also apply encryption and anti-fraud monitoring.

Why can’t I use a credit card at online casinos?

The UK banned credit card gambling in April 2020 to reduce the risk of gambling with borrowed money. UK casinos generally accept debit cards instead.

What’s the minimum withdrawal with debit card?

It varies by operator. Many casinos set minimums between £5 and £20, while 32Red allows withdrawals from £1. Always check the cashier for current limits.

Are casino deposits with debit card instant?

Yes, debit card deposits are typically instant. Withdrawals are slower and commonly take 1–5 business days after the casino approves the request.

Can I claim bonuses with a debit card deposit?

In most cases, yes. Debit card deposits are usually eligible for welcome bonuses and free spins, but you should still check the bonus terms for payment method exclusions.

Will casino payments show up on my bank statement?

Yes. Deposits and withdrawals will appear on your statement, usually under the merchant name of the casino or its parent company.
